Assessment and Containment

Our first step is to assess the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further water from spreading. We’ll use specialized equipment to isolate the area and prevent water from seeping into other parts of your home.

Water Extraction

Next, we’ll extract the water from the affected area using powerful pumps and wet vacuums. Our goal is to remove as much water as possible to prevent further damage and reduce drying time.

Moisture Detection and Drying

We’ll use moisture meters to detect any remaining moisture in the area. Our technicians will then use drying fans and dehumidifiers to dry the area completely. This step is crucial in preventing mold and mildew growth.

Disinfecting and Cleaning

Once the area is dry, we’ll disinfect and clean the area to prevent any future growth of mold and mildew. Our goal is to leave your home safe clean and healthy.

Final Inspection and Certification

Our final step is to conduct a thorough inspection of the area to ensure that it’s completely dry and free of any remaining moisture. We’ll also provide you with a certification of completion, so you can rest assured that the job is done right.

Under Sink Water Extraction Cost In Harker Heights, TX

The cost of Under Sink Water Extraction in Harker Heights, TX, var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are reasonable, but the final cost depends on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ates for all our services, so you can get a clear understanding of what to expect.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Moisture detection and drying $200-$1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age
Water extraction and removal $300-$2,000 Amount of water extracted, labor costs
Disinfecting and cleaning $100-$500 Size of affected area, level of contamination
Final inspection and certification $50-$200 Size of affected area, level of complexity
